Historically, Lahaina Arts Society had provided free, on-site art classes and activities to children living in Maui County. Classes began at the Banyan Tree Gallery and the Old Jail Gallery in the historic Old Lahaina Courthouse in the 1970s, and the Lahaina Arts Guild continues this tradition with our local artists as teachers and mentors for our Keiki.
At present, the free children's art classes will be held in Lahaina starting in January at the Cannery Mall.
